Árvore de páginas

Ponto-de-Entrada: MT130TOK - Valida a seleção de fornecedores
Versões: Advanced Protheus 7.10 , Microsiga Protheus 8.11 , Microsiga Protheus 10
Compatível Países: Todos
Sistemas Operacionais: Todos
Compatível às Bases de Dados: Todos
Idiomas: Espanhol , Inglês
Descrição:

LOCALIZAÇÃO : Function A130TudOk() - Resonsável por verificar validacao da TudoOk.

EM QUE PONTO : O ponto de entrada 'MT130TOK' é executado no final da validação da função A130TudOk somente se não for identificada nenhuma divergência anterior. O PE possui retorno lógico que permitirá validar ou não a seleção dos fornecedores.

Eventos


 

Programa Fonte
MATA130.PRX
Sintaxe

MT130TOK - Valida a seleção de fornecedores ( < PARAMIXB[1]> , < PARAMIXB[2]> ) --> lRetorno

Parâmetros:
Nome Tipo Descrição Default Obrigatório Referência
PARAMIXB[1] Numérico Variável que indica a possição da coluna do fornecedor no aHeader X
PARAMIXB[2] Numérico Variável que indica a possição da coluna da loja do fornecedor no aHeader X
Retorno
    lRetorno(logico)
  • Variável lógica que permite validar a tunção A130TudOK.
Observações


 

Exemplos
User Function MT130TOKLocal lRetorno   := .T.Local lDelLinha  := .F.Local nPosFornec := paramixb[ 1]Local nPosLoja  := paramixb[ 2]Local nI//É bom lembrar que as variáveis aCols e aHeader são private//e podem ser visualizadas neste PEFor nI := 1 to Len(aCols)    If ValType(aCols[nI,Len(aCols[nI])]) == 'L'        lDelLinha := aCols[nI,Len(aCols[nI])]      // Se esta Deletado    EndIf    If !lDelLinha        If AllTrim(aCols[nI][nPosFornec]) =='000032' .And. AllTrim(aCols[nI][nPosLoja])=='64'            lRetorno    := .F.            Exit        EndIf    EndIfnext                     Return lRetorno